Poloxamer 181 NF
Poloxamer 181 NF is a nonionic surfactant and emulsifying agent used in pharmaceutical, personal care, and industrial applications to stabilize emulsions, enhance solubility, and support drug delivery systems.
- It is compliant with National Formulary (NF) monograph standards
- It is a Polyethylene-polypropylene glycol block copolymer (PEG-PPG-PEG)
- It is a nonionic emulsifier ideal for oil-in-water systems
- It enhances bioavailability and improves physical stability
- It is manufactured in cGMP-certified facilities
- It is supplied with CoA and excipient safety documentation
Poloxamer 181 is a high-molecular-weight amphiphilic compound valued for its versatility in stabilizing emulsions and suspensions. It is used extensively in topical creams, gels, ophthalmic formulations, and oral liquids. Its mild profile and excellent biocompatibility make it suitable for use in sensitive formulations including pediatric and dermal applications.
This excipient reduces surface and interfacial tension, making it a critical component in formulations requiring solubilization of hydrophobic active ingredients. It is also known to contribute to improved drug dissolution and delivery in poorly soluble compounds.
